Dave Revsine, Gerry DiNardo and Howard Griffith visited Michigan practice during our BTN Football Tour this August. After three unsuccessful seasons under Rich Rodriguez, who went 15-22, the Wolverines hired Brady Hoke, a Michigan man. Hoke turned around San Diego State and Ball State at his last two stops, and that's what he hopes to do at Michigan. The Wolverines will switch to a pro-style offense, but the coaches swear they won't stifle Denard Robinson. Michigan opens the season Sept. 3 against Western Michigan.
